On Wed, Sep 07, 2016 at 09:58:56AM +0200, jorik@kippendief.biz wrote:
> From: Jorik Jonker <jorik@kippendief.biz>
> 
> This is the only sensible pinmux/peripheral association for uart0, so I have
> moved it from the board specific DTS to the DTSI. It is still up to the boards
> to enable it, though.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Jorik Jonker <jorik@kippendief.biz>

There's really several options for the UART0 to be muxed, so it's
better if we leave that to the board entirely.

That's useful only for pins where you truely have only a single
option in the entire SoC.
